Baise (AEB) to Denpasar-Bali Island (DPS) Flight Distance

The flight distance from Tian Yang Air Base (AEB) in Baise, China to Ngurah Rai (Bali) International Airport (DPS) in Denpasar-Bali Island, Indonesia is 3,719 kilometers (2,311 miles / 2,008 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 5h, flying south southeast at a heading of 165°.

This is a medium-haul route that may be operated by either narrow-body or wide-body aircraft depending on demand. Passengers can expect a meal service on most carriers.

This is an international route connecting China with Indonesia. Travelers should check visa requirements, customs regulations, and any travel advisories before booking.

Time zone information: When it's 23:16 in Baise, it's 23:16 in Denpasar-Bali Island.

The return flight from Denpasar-Bali Island (DPS) to Baise (AEB) follows a heading of 346° (north northwest).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
